Mint a short-lived presigned URL to download or preview a file attached to a Duvo Pulse dashboard message. Returns 404 once the dashboard's sandbox has expired and the file is gone (about 12 hours).

Disambiguation2/5

Despite detailed descriptions, many tool names are highly ambiguous, with multiple tools covering the same conceptual actions (e.g., acceptClarityCaptureSuggestion vs. acceptClarityTeamAssignmentSuggestion, or the many deleteClarity*Interview tools). The set is so large that distinguishing between, say, listClarityFolders, listClarityProcesses, and listClarityProcessSummaries requires reading deep into descriptions, reducing agent selection accuracy.

Naming Consistency4/5

The naming convention is predominantly verb_noun (e.g., createClarityProcess, listAgents, deleteQueue), and is remarkably consistent across the 316 tools. There are only minor deviations, such as 'fileSuggestedClarityProcesses' (verb + adjective noun) and 'bulkUpdateCasePriority' (where 'bulk' could be seen as a prefix), but overall the pattern holds strongly.

Tool Count1/5

With 316 tools, this server is extremely oversized for any single agent to manage effectively. The massive number of tools suggests poor modularization—many of these tools likely belong in separate, smaller servers focused on specific domains (e.g., Clarity, Pulse, Agent management). The cognitive load for an agent to choose from 316 options is very high, leading to frequent misselection.
